Which of the following finding is shown in the chest leads?
Correct Answer: Myocardial ischemia
Description: The hea rate is nearly 125bpm. Notice the predominant T wave inversion in V1-V3. This is seen in myocardial ischemia. Diagnosis of myocardial injury needs elevated cardiac biomarkers. Digoxin leads to ST segment depression Digoxin toxicity leads to Ventricular Bigeminy Causes of T wave inversion Normal in children Myocardial ischemia Bundle branch block Ventricular hyperophy Pulmonary embolism Hyperophic obstructive cardiomyopathy Raised intracranial pressure
